Akufo-Addo is responsible for 60% of NPP’s defeat – Political Scientist

Political Science lecturer at the University of Cape Coast, Dr. Jonathan Asante, has attributed 60 percent of the New Patriotic Party’s (NPP) defeat in the 2024 general election to the leadership of former President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o.

Dr. Asante, speaking to Citi News, pointed out that neglecting party structures and arrogance displayed by government appointees significantly weakened the party’s chances.

He stated, “I think Mr. Akufo-Addo contributed about 60 percent of Dr. Bawumia’s defeat, and Dr. Bawumia himself contributed about 40 percent.

The structures were weak, more like a one-man show, and the arrogance from appointees alienated the party from its base.”

Dr. Asante added that the NDC’s future electoral success will largely depend on the performance of the current Mahama-led administration.
